本预制胶含有1.5厘米高的4%浓缩胶,可以有效确保获得非常锐利的条带。
本预制胶丙烯酰胺(acrylamide)与甲叉丙烯酰胺(bisacrylamide)的比例为29:1,凝胶厚度为1.5mm。加样孔数为10孔的最大上样量为60μl,加样孔数为15孔的最大上样量为30μl。胶板尺寸:宽×高×厚度为98×84×4.1mm;凝胶尺寸:宽×高×厚度为81×74×1.5mm。
聚丙烯酰胺凝胶电泳(Polyacrylamide gel electrophoresis, PAGE)技术广泛用于蛋白质的分离纯化、检测、鉴定、分子量分析等实验,是生命科学研究中最基本的实验技术之一。常见的Western印迹(Western blot)检测就是基于PAGE的。
与传统的Tris-Glycine凝胶不同,阿拉丁的UltraBio™ Plus PAGE预制胶使用中性pH的Hepes缓冲液制备,不含SDS,既可用于变性蛋白电泳,也可用于非变性蛋白电泳。

本预制胶不能使用常用的Tris-Glycine缓冲系统的SDS-PAGE电泳液,必须使用Hepes缓冲系统的电泳液。 

关于10孔和15孔预制胶的选择:需要检测的样品数量多或者需要定量时,推荐使用15孔预制胶,通量更大、更便于进行较多样品的定量统计分析;需要获得非常漂亮的代表性图片时,推荐使用10孔预制胶,10孔预制胶获得的条带更加平整和锐利。
本产品使用安全、便捷。本预制胶无需配制,即开即用,去掉梳子即可上样,而传统的PAGE配制凝胶繁琐费时,并且制胶时还会接触有毒和刺激性试剂。
本产品质量稳定。本预制胶采用高品质玻璃胶板,和塑料胶板相比,大大减少了胶板对蛋白的吸附,电泳效果更好。本产品流水线灌注,品质稳定可靠,重复性好,不同批次的产品一致性高。
本产品电泳效果好。本预制胶的蛋白质分离效果极佳,蛋白条带平整、清晰、细腻、锐利,转膜效率高。 

本产品电泳时间短。本预制胶在150V电压下,仅需40-50分钟即可完成电泳并获得非常平整和锐利的电泳条带,而常规的Tris-Glycine电泳系统需要电泳90-120分钟。 


注意事项:
本预制胶不能置于0℃以下冷冻,否则凝胶会冻裂。
特别提醒:用刀片从玻璃胶板一侧轻轻划一下,割破两块玻璃板之间的粘合胶,然后直接慢慢扳开或用刮板轻轻撬开玻璃胶板,用刮板将凝胶取出。 

本预制胶电泳后可以使用Tris-Glycine缓冲系统的转膜液进行转膜。

The ratio of acrylamide to bisacrylamide is 29:1, and the gel thickness is 1.5mm. The maximum loading volume per well of 10-well and 15-well gels is 60μl and 30μl, respectively. The plate size is 98×84×4.1mm (width × height × thickness), with a gel size of 81×74×1.5mm (width × height × thickness).

Polyacrylamide gel electrophoresis (PAGE) technology is widely used in protein separation, purification, detection, identification, molecular weight determination and other experiments. It is one of the most basic experimental techniques in life science research.

Unlike traditional Tris-Glycine gels, UltraBio™ Plus PAGE precast gels for Hepes system are prepared with neutral pH Hepes buffer and do not contain SDS. They can be used for both denaturing and native protein electrophoresis.

After electrophoresis, protein can be transferred from the gel to blot membrane with the Tris-Glycine buffer system.

Selection of 10-well and 15-well precast gels: Protein bands obtained by 10-well precast gels are flatter and sharper, but when the number of samples to be examined is large or protein quantification is required, we recommend using the 15-well precast gel which has greater throughput and is more convenient for statistical quantitation analysis.

This product is safe and convenient to use. There is no need for gel preparation and casting, thus avoiding contact with toxic and irritating reagents. After electrophoresis, the gel can be easily removed from the glass plates.

The quality of this product is stable, with high consistency between batches.

This product has good protein resolution performance. Proteins in the gel can be transferred efficiently as well.

The electrophoresis time is short. The electrophoresis can be completed in 40-50 minutes at a 150V voltage. The run time varies depending on experimental requirements.


Precautions:

Do NOT freeze this product at temperatures below 0℃.

The electrophoresis buffer in the inner chamber of the electrophoresis tank and the transfer buffer should be freshly prepared. Low-quality buffers, recycled buffers, or buffers that have been kept for too long period of time will result in poor protein resolution and transfer.
